Ivanhoe Mines: The Best Copper Growth Play for 2026

Ivanhoe Mines (TSX: IVN) is a leading copper producer with a world-class asset base in the Democratic Republic of Congo. The company’s flagship Kamoa-Kakula operation is one of the highest-grade and fastest-growing copper mines globally, with a clear path to expand production to over 600,000 tonnes per annum by the late 2020s.

Beyond Kamoa-Kakula, Ivanhoe holds a significant exploration portfolio in the Western Foreland, which has the potential to unlock additional tier-one discoveries. The company also has a strong balance sheet with ample liquidity to fund its growth projects without dilutive equity raises.

With copper demand set to surge due to electrification and AI infrastructure, Ivanhoe is well-positioned to benefit from both volume growth and favorable copper prices. The stock trades at a discount to its net asset value, offering a compelling risk-reward for investors.

Key Catalysts:

  • Continued ramp-up of Kamoa-Kakula Phase 3 concentrator to nameplate capacity.
  • Positive exploration results from the Western Foreland, potentially leading to a new mining license.
  • Completion of the smelter project, enhancing value capture and reducing logistics costs.
  • Potential for a dividend initiation or special dividend as free cash flow grows.

Key Risks:

  • Operational risks in the DRC, including geopolitical instability and infrastructure constraints.
  • Copper price volatility could impact revenue and profitability.
